Tutorial Assistance

The Academic Enhancement Program is based on individual instruction and monitoring for student-athletes who are integrated within a caring environment that is conducive to academic success.

The AEP system is designed to provide Samford's student-athletes with the necessary guidance, personal attention and academic skills/enhancement activities to help them have the most positive educational and personal experience possible. Student-athletes are integrated within a foundation of the university's general education core curriculum where the basic skills for academic achievement are emphasized.

Junior and senior-level peer tutors assist student-athletes in foundational courses of English, world languages, math, science and business. With tutorial sessions incorporating improved study techniques, the AEP has been able to put student-athletes in position to succeed and become independent learners.

The AEP environment includes a study hall format for a select group of student-athletes, including freshmen scholarship students and upperclass students who have a cumulative grade point average under a 2.5.

The AEP monitors student-athletes' academic progression via grade status sheets and written and verbal communication with Samford faculty members throughout the academic year.

The AEP strives to meet the needs, concerns and overall welfare of all Samford student-athletes. Each May, student-athletes who have achieved a 3.0 GPA or better over the last two full semesters are recognized at the annual Academic Recognition Social to honor the academic achievements and to strengthen the link between athletics and the academic community at Samford.
